Aspects Influencing Assessment Costs
The cost of a private mental health assessment in the UK varies based upon numerous factors:

Type of Professional: Costs can differ considerably depending on whether you see a clinical psychologist, psychiatrist, or therapist.

Place: Prices may differ between various areas of the UK, with London typically having higher rates due to the higher cost of living.

Session Length: The length of the assessment session can influence the rate, with longer sessions normally incurring greater costs.

Intricacy of Needs: Individuals with complex mental health concerns may need more substantial assessments, leading to greater fees.

Extra Services: Follow-up sessions, reports, and referrals to other specialists might incur surcharges.
Cost Breakdown
Here's a breakdown of the normal expenses related to private mental health assessments:
Service TypeAverage Cost (₤)Session DurationPreliminary Consultation150 - 25060 - 90 minutesFull Psychological Assessment300 - 6002 - 3 hoursPsychiatric Assessment250 - 40060 - 90 minutesFollow-Up Consultation100 - 25030 - 60 minutesReport Writing (if needed)100 - 300N/ATypical Mental Health Assessment Process
Initial Consultation: This normally lasts about an hour and is concentrated on gathering info about the individual's history, symptoms, and current concerns. Charges for this session generally vary from ₤ 150 to ₤ 250.

Comprehensive Assessment: If a full assessment is suggested, this process can last from two to 3 hours. The typical cost can range between ₤ 300 and ₤ 600. This session will involve thorough discussions, assessments, and perhaps making use of standardized psychological tests.

Report and Follow-Up: After the assessment, a report may be supplied detailing the findings and suggestions. Follow-up sessions to talk about the report or start treatment may v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 250 per session.
